Biography

Emmanuelle Haïm is highly acclaimed as a performer and champion of the Baroque repertoire, both as a keyboard player and conductor. During the 2019/20 season she will make her debut with the Royal Concertgebouw, London Symphony and NDR Elbphilharmonie Orchestras. Emmanuelle regularly conducts the Berliner Philharmoniker and Los Angeles Philharmonic and will return to both during this season. Last season her debuts included the New York Philharmonic and Philadelphia Orchestras as well as Zurich Opera, where she conducted a new production of Rameau’s Hippolyte et Aricie. Other recent debuts have included the Bayerischer Rundfunk and Leipzig Gewandhaus Orchestras as well as the Wiener Philharmoniker. In 2000 Emmanuelle founded Le Concert d’Astrée which quickly established an international reputation. During the 2019/20 season their performances include a new production of Purcell’s The Indian Queen at Lille Opera and a Rameau and Mondonville double bill in Luxembourg and Caen. They will undertake a European tour with the Choir of Le Concert d’Astrée performing Campra’s Requiem and motets by Rameau and Mondonville including Lille, Luxembourg, Dijon, Cologne and Berlin. Le Concert d’Astrée have their residency in Lille, and are passionate and active ambassadors for this region. Emmanuelle is a Chevalier de l’Ordre National de la Légion d’Honneur, an Officier des Arts et des Lettres, an Officier de l'ordre national du Mérite and an Honorary Member of the Royal Academy of Music.
